The University of the Arts is a 501(c)(3) educational institution located in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, at 320 S Broad Street. Founded in 1876, it operates as a private, independent university dedicated to advancing human creativity and educating generations of groundbreaking artists, performers, designers, and creative leaders. The institution brings together visual artists, designers, actors, dancers, musicians, multimedia artists, filmmakers, writers, and other creative practitioners in a vibrant community at the heart of Philadelphia's cultural landscape.

Mission & Focus Areas
The University of the Arts is committed to inspiring, educating, and preparing innovative artists and creative leaders for the arts of the 21st century. The institution believes in the importance of creativity in contemporary society and operates as a catalyst for creative expression and development.
The university's academic structure encompasses six schools: the School of Art, School of Dance, School of Design, School of Film, School of Music, and the Ira Brind School of Theater Arts, along with a Division of Graduate and Professional Studies. The institution offers 37 undergraduate and graduate programs serving approximately 1,300 students.

Financial History
Multi-year comparison from IRS filings
As of Fiscal Year 2023 (ending June 2023):
- Total Assets: $189,268,492
- Total Revenue: $100,269,395
- Total Expenses: $106,360,536
- Total Liabilities: $65,800,000
- Total Giving: $43,014,289
Workforce:
The institution employs 798 people as of 2023, representing a 9.3% year-over-year decrease from the previous year.
Financial Rating:
The University of the Arts holds a Four-Star rating with a 96% overall score based on accountability and finance metrics.
| Metric |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Assets | $189,268,492 | $189,935,840 | $201,707,704 |
| Revenue | $100,269,395 | $110,070,964 | $90,663,279 |
| Expenses | $106,360,536 | $108,552,680 | $89,382,865 |
| Qualifying Distributions | — | — | — |
| Net Investment Income | $9,007,334 | $3,135,613 | $3,681,375 |
